## SpoolHaven Release Runbook — Section 3

Support team: after the SpoolHaven printer-spooler service is promoted, verify queue drain completes within five minutes and that stale jobs older than 24 hours are purged. If print jobs stall, restart the worker pool before escalating. All hotfix builds must be signed before the fleet will accept them; unsigned builds are rejected silently, which looks like a hung queue. The deploy signing key follows.

release key, kawig-taweg: bky9_6628WAbYq

[ ] Pick-list optimizer validation (Cartwheel WMS, Brindlemoor depot). Confirm the route solver produces paths under the 4% detour threshold against the golden fixture set, and that multi-zone orders no longer split into duplicate totes — this was the top support complaint last cycle. Run the dry-run mode against yesterday's order snapshot and compare pick times; anything over a 10% regression blocks the release. Document results in the rollout log so support can reference them. Record outcomes against the build token that follows.

build token for tajeg-bajep: htk14_409ba9df6b8acb

Finance Review Summary — Corvane Product Line Pricing

Prepared for sales leads.

Our review of the Corvane line shows current list prices sit roughly 8% below comparable offerings, while gross margin has slipped to 31% due to component cost inflation. We recommend a staged increase: 4% at the next catalog refresh, with a further 3% contingent on renewal rates holding. Discount authority should be tightened to 10% without director approval. Volume customers will receive advance notice. The rationale tied to our broader plans is noted below.

board note of tahog-yagef: Headcount on the Ralael team goes from 9 to 80 by the end of April. Gross margin on Ralael came in at 15 percent against a plan of 5 percent.

## Changed defaults

Heads up: the Ledgerline tax-rate lookup cache now defaults to a 15-minute TTL instead of 24 hours. Turns out rates in the Veldt County sandbox were going stale mid-demo, which was embarrassing. Eviction is now LRU rather than FIFO, and the cache warms on boot. If you're reviewing, check that nothing hardcodes the old TTL. The new defaults land as follows.

deployment values, bajop-taweg:
holwyn:
  log_level: debug
  metrics_host: metrics.holwyn.zemvarsys.internal
  pool_size: 32